Whether you're a parent seeking answers or a fan of the show, this article will provide a comprehensive understanding of Bluey's character and the impact she has on her audience.Table of ContentsBluey's BiographyWho is Bluey?Bluey's FamilyBluey's FriendsThemes in BlueyGender Representation in Children's MediaFan Theories about BlueyConclusionBluey's BiographyBluey is the titular character in the Australian animated television series that debuted in 2018. Created by Joe Brumm, the show is produced by Ludo Studio and airs on ABC Kids in Australia and Disney Junior internationally. Bluey is a six-year-old Blue Heeler puppy who loves to play, explore, and engage in imaginative adventures with her family and friends. AttributeDetailsNameBlueySpeciesBlue HeelerAge6 years oldGenderFemaleCreated byJoe BrummProduction CompanyLudo StudioFirst AiredOctober 2018Who is Bluey?Bluey is a spirited and curious puppy who approaches life with boundless energy and imagination. She often embarks on various adventures, turning mundane activities into exciting games. With her loving family, including her dad Bandit, her mom Chilli, and her younger sister Bingo, Bluey learns valuable life lessons about friendship, empathy, and creativity.
